The Foundation’s key message is that ‘gambling’s not a game’.
Established last year, the Foundation works with key groups to anticipate, minimise, and where possible, prevent gambling related harm in Victoria.
This includes health professionals, the gaming industry, government, researchers, community and sporting organisations.
The Foundation also provides a range of services to people affected by gambling, and run community education campaigns to raise awareness and ensure people know where they can get help.
